Explanation:

Step1: Use the tangent function

In a right - triangle, \(\tan\theta=\frac{\text{opposite}}{\text{adjacent}}\). Here, \(\theta = 28^{\circ}\), the opposite side to \(\theta\) is \(x\), and the adjacent side is \(95\). So, \(\tan(28^{\circ})=\frac{x}{95}\).

Step2: Solve for \(x\)

Multiply both sides of the equation \(\tan(28^{\circ})=\frac{x}{95}\) by \(95\). We know that \(\tan(28^{\circ})\approx0.5317\). Then \(x = 95\times\tan(28^{\circ})\).
Substitute \(\tan(28^{\circ})\approx0.5317\) into the equation: \(x=95\times0.5317 = 50.5115\approx50.5\)

Answer:

\(x = 50.5\)
